Trump administration directs agencies to fire recent hires en masse [View all]
The Trump administration is moving to aggressively fire nearly all recent hires still in their probationary periods, a move that could lead to the dismissal of hundreds of thousands of staff.
The Office of Personnel Management has instructed agencies across government to terminate employees in their probationary periodstypically those who were hired into government for within the last one or two years, depending on their hiring mechanismwhile allowing for limited exceptions, according to a source familiar with the directive. OPM previously asked agencies to compile lists of their probationary period employees and in some cases federal offices sent warnings that firings may be imminent.
At the Forest Service, for example, 2,400 recent hires are being let go, according to Andy Vanderheuel, who represents the workers as part of the National Federation of Federal Employees. The agency is excluding firefighters, law enforcement, meteorologists who forecast avalanches and bridge inspectors from the firings, but is otherwise dismissing every recent hire in the competitive service. The termination notices were going out Thursday evening on the west coast, Vanderheuel said, and expected on the east coast Friday morning.
The Veterans Affairs Department announced Thursday evening it had dismissed 1,000 probationers, though it said it exempted those directly providing care and benefits to veterans and the number was just a fraction of its 43,000 employees in their trial.
